Technical field
The present invention relates to crimp quality detection technique fields, and in particular to a kind of electronic strain clamp and splicing sleeve crimp matter Measure prospecting apparatus.
Background technique
Existing strain clamp and splicing sleeve crimp quality probe unit can detecte out inside strain clamp and splicing sleeve Unqualified hidden danger is crimped, the transmission line of electricity accident caused by construction crimp quality is avoided.But when operating the equipment, there are two sides Face needs the problem of improving, and is on the one hand existing equipment one photo of every shooting, needs manually once to adjust equipment, be Avoid the radiation problem of X-ray, operating personnel needs to exit danger zone, can starting device start to work, what is thus made shows Field working efficiency is low, operating personnel's large labor intensity;It on the other hand is manually mobile device when fitting crimp quality is detected It causes speed uneven, detects frequency more frequently problem.

Lower holder 5 can do the overturning of certain angle around the hinge hole of upper holder 2, be in order to facilitate clamping quilt after overturning opening Fitting 11 is surveyed, the fixture block clamping face of 2 inner wall of lower holder 5 and upper holder is circular arc, plays better clamping contact and is tested fitting 11 effect is additionally provided with the anti-drop hook of lower 5 loose or dislocation of holder after preventing clamping screw 16 from loosening beside clamping screw 16, prevents It falls off and is equipped with torsional spring at the hinge hole of hook, anti-drop hook can be at hinge hole clockwise oscillation certain angle, instantly 5 rotation of holder When closing up close to anti-drop hook, lower 5 outside bevel edge of holder is touched in anti-drop hook, forces anti-drop hook clockwise around hinge hole Certain angle is swung, when the rotation of holder 5 instantly is labelled to holder 6 lower plane of support arm, anti-drop hook is inverse by the active force of torsional spring Hour hands are rotated to lower 5 outerplanar of holder is caught on, and make lower holder 5 that can not fall off.
In use, clamping tested fitting 11 with fixture block, then by adjusting adjusting screw rod 1 tested fitting 11 is stablized, Transmitter 7 is synchronous, consistent with the motion mode of receiving instrument 10.Start remote controler, transmitter 7 and 10 both ends of receiving instrument Driving motor works at the same time, and transmitter 7 is synchronous with receiving instrument 10 to direction movement, stopping, a reverse movement, guarantees hair in this way It is synchronous with receiving end to penetrate end, so that measurement is more accurate.
